Background Information
FcγRII, or CD32, is a low-affinity receptor for IgG Fc region. In human, it is expressed as three isoforms (A, B, C). The activating isoform, FcγRIIA (CD32a), is found on monocytes, macrophages, granulocytes, platelets, and mast cells. It features an extracellular domain, transmembrane region, and a cytoplasmic tail with a non-classical ITAM, crucial for dimerization and signaling. FcγRIIA plays a key role in inflammation, phagocytosis, and platelet activation, influencing conditions like thrombocytopenia, rheumatoid arthritis, and lupus. Its activity is modulated by lipid rafts, and the receptor’s affinity for IgG subclasses varies. A polymorphism (R167H) impacts FcγRIIA’s binding to IgG2 but not other subclasses
